Rules of Play FIFA, USYSA, & CYSA-SOUTH RULES APPLY It is the understanding of this tournament committee that all teams, including all players, coaches, spectators, and officials, will participate in the spirit of FAIR PLAY and will conduct themselves in accordance with the tournament rules. Age Division See Age Matrix Format: U9 to U-10 Divisions will play 7 v 7 U-11 to U-12 Division will play 9 v 9 U-13 Divisions will play 11 v 11 Protests No protests will be allowed during this tournament. The decision of the Referee, Field Marshal, and the Tournament Director shall be final. Credentials Laminated USYSA player ID cards (photo), medical release forms will be required (laminated USYSA player cards will be acceptable). All teams must provide a team roster. Birth certificates must be available upon request. Players Equipment The referee has the final determination as to the safety of each players equipment. All players are required to use shin guards. No rings, chains, watches or metal objects may be worn. Casts are permitted at the referee s discretion. Check-In Teams shall check-in at the MANDATORY REGISTRATION pursuant to application and acceptance notifications. Players need not be present for check-in. Coach/Player Conduct All coaches have total responsibility for the conduct of their players, bench, friends and spectators at all times. Coaching from the sidelines (giving direction to one's own team) is permitted provided: No mechanical devices are used. The tone of voice is instructive and not derogatory. Each coach or substitute remains within 10 yards of either side of the halfway line. No coach, substitute of spectator makes derogatory remarks or gestures to the referees, other coaches, players, substitutes or spectators. No coach, substitute of spectator uses profanity or incites, in any manner, disruptive behavior.

Code of Conduct All players, coaches, managers and spectators will be expected to demonstrate good sportsmanlike conduct. Coaches and managers shall have total responsibility for the conduct of their players, substitutes, friends and spectators at all times. Inappropriate conduct by your team's spectators can jeopardize your coach and/or team. If a referee terminates a game due to misconduct of players or spectators, the offending team will forfeit. The offending player, spectator or team may be banned from further participation in the tournament. Also, please note the following: Alcoholic beverages are prohibited at the tournament sites. Pets are not allowed. This is a smoke-free environment; no smoking is allowed at any of the fields. After each game, please pick up the trash on your sideline and place it in one of the provided trash or recycle receptacles. Please help us keep the games on time by immediately collecting your things and clearing your sideline after your game. This will allow the next team to move into position and prepare for the start of their game. Cautions & Ejections A player or coach receiving two (2) yellow cards in a single game is considered to have received an ejection (red card). Ejected players may not be replaced in the current game and shall serve a minimum of one game suspension at their next game played. For flagrant violations, longer suspension may be enforced based on mandatory review of the Tournament Director. Suspended Games If, in the opinion of game officials, a game must be terminated due to misconduct of players, bench or spectators, the offending team could be suspended from further play and forfeit all points and position previously earned. Additionally, the home league and state association will be contacted as appropriate. Substitutions Unlimited substitutions allowed in all age groups. However, teams may substitute only with the referee's permission. Substitutes must wait on the sideline (off the field of play) until the field player has left the field of play and/or the referee has indicated the substitute may enter the field of play. Substitutions are allowed only at the following times: Prior to throw-in Prior to a goal kick by either team. After a goal by either team. After the referee stops play for an injury, a coach may substitute for the injured player only. During half-time. On a caution, only the cautioned player may be substituted at that time. Wild Card Teams Wild Card teams advancing to quarter or semi-finals will not play the champion from their own bracket unless they meet again in the finals. Schedules will be adjusted accordingly.

Injury Delays of the game due to injury will result in appropriate time being added to the full game time, based on the judgment of the referee. However, all preliminary games will be terminated not less than five (5) minutes prior to the scheduled start of the next game. Home Team The home team appears first on the game schedule. The Home Team will supply game ball, unless supplied by the tournament. The game ball is subject to referee approval. The home team will be required to switch to an alternate jersey if color conflict is declared by the referee. The home team will have the selection of the touchline from which they will play. In event of restricted space on one or both touchlines, teams may play from the same touchline subject to the discretion of the Field Marshal. Game Check-In Prior to the start of each scheduled game, each team must present to the referee the teams' player cards so that the team may be checked in to play and the game started at its scheduled time. Failure of a team to report within five (5) minutes of a scheduled kick off will be considered a forfeited game. Forfeitures & Byes Games not played will be classified as "Forfeits & Byes". Teams failing to report to pre-game check-in will forfeit the game(s). Teams failing to report ready to play within Five (5) minutes of scheduled kick-off time forfeit that game. Forfeits & Byes will be scored 1-0 and the winner will be awarded 8 points (6 for the win, 1 for the goal, 1 for the shutout). Playing Times Play will be based on halves as specified below. Times are listed in minutes: Age Bracket Preliminaries Semi-Finals Finals Ball Size U13 25 25 25 5 U12 25 25 25 4 U11 25 25 25 4 U10 20 20 20 4 U9 20 20 20 4 U8 20 20 20 4

HALF TIME WILL BE EXACTLY TEN (10) MINUTES All Preliminary games will be terminated not less than five (5) minutes prior to the scheduled start of the next game regardless of the amount of time played in each half up to that point. A game is "complete" upon completion of one half of play regardless of the circumstances of termination during the second half with final results based on the score at termination. A preliminary game can end in a tie. Championship games and semifinal games ending in a tie, after regulation time, will go immediately to FIFA kicks from the penalty mark to determine the winner. Format of Play Teams have a guarantee of three games. Roster Size Roster size is as follows: U8-U10, 14 Players including Guest Players (max of 5) U11-U14, 18 Players including Guest Players (max of 5) Tournament Point System 6 Points for each Win 3 Points For each Tie 0 Point For each Loss 1 Point For each Goal Scored (maximum of 3 per game) 1 Point For each Shut-out MINUS 1 POINT FOR EACH PLAYER OR COACH EJECTED Note: 0-0 tie will be scored 4 points for team (3 for tie, 1 for shutout) Tie Breakers In the event of a tie, the winner will be determined as follows: 1. The winner in head to head competition 2. Fewest goals against 3. Most goals for 4. FIFA penalty kicks will be taken Acts of God Rain or other weather conditions during the tournament shall not delay play unless the Referee determines the field to be unsafe for play. In the event of canceling the tournament due to rain or natural causes all teams will receive a refund less a 25% administrative fee. Refund Policy No refunds after the application deadline unless a replacement team is found in which case a refund will be sent less administrative fees to be determined. Note: All refunds will be processed the week following the tournament.

Birth Year and Season Matrix When determining the age group for a season, the year the season ends should be used for determining the birth year. Also note that the format U followed by age really means that age and younger. For example, U8 should be read as 8 years old and younger.
